Eaton's Electrical Critical Power & Digital Infrastructure Division designs, manufactures, and services Uninterruptible Power Supply (UPS) systems, batteries, battery energy storage systems, electric chargers and electronic-based products to ensure power reliability in the most demanding applications. Our employees deliver mission‑critical solutions to our customers’ most challenging energy management requirements.
What you’ll do- As a member of an NPD project team, take ownership of validation and compliance testing for projects.
- Participate in global design reviews and work with compliance team to create test procedures.
- Prepares test facilities and required instrumentation to execute test plans.
- Lead technician resources to execute test plans.
- Analyzes test data for determination of validity and product compliance to specifications.
- Prepares test data materials for submittal to safety agencies.
- Formally documents product design issues & specification non-conformances along with subsequent corrective action taken; provides feedback to project teams on test activities, open issues, and project schedule.
- Train and mentor test technicians, providing guidance and support to overcome progress barriers.
- Understand “uncertainty of measurements”, “design of experiments”, and how to maximize accuracy of test equipment.
- Defines safety procedures and requirements in High Power test cell, as instituted by Eaton EHS and local representatives.
- Performs tests on the power converters (greater than 250kW) and system level controllers.
- Implements, tests, and troubleshoots high level controls and system interactions.
- Supports and performs minimum viable product testing and demonstrations in the lab or at customer sites.
- Collaborates with cross functional teams within US and in EMEA and APAC.
